A couple of Boston Celtics start December well
James Posey and Rajon Rondo have been great support for the “Big Three” in December so far. Posey has been outstanding off of the bench for the Celtics. He has played 4 games so far this month and he has averaged 24.5 minutes, 11.3 points, 6.0 rebounds and 1.3 assists per game. Rondo has run the point a little better than most experts thought he could and it’s carried over into December. He has started 4 games in December and he has averaged 31.0 minutes, 10.8 points, 4.8 rebounds, 4.3 assists and 1.5 steals per game. The Celtics will continue to fly high as long as they get production outside the “Big Three” and Rondo & Posey have been doing a good job.
